The final list of winners are as follows:

Men's Singles - Novak Djokovic

Women's Singles - Ashleigh Barty

Men's Doubles - Mate Pavic and Nikola Mektic

Women's Doubles - Hsieh Su-wei and Elise Mertens

Mixed Doubles - Neal Skupski and Desirae Krawczyk

10:05 PM IST: DJOKOVIC WINS WIMBLEDON 2021

The World No. 1 equals Roger Federer and Rafael Nadal's record of 20 Grand Slam titles as he defeats Matteo Berrettini 6-7 (4), 6-4, 6-4, 6-3 in the final showdown in London.

8:35 PM IST: ASHLEIGH BARTY IS THE CHAMPION!

The World No. 1 produced a brilliant performance at Centre Court on Saturday to clinch the Wimbledon 2021 title. Ashleigh Barty defeated Karolina Pliskova 6-3, 6-7 (4), 6-3 in the grand finale.

10:45 PM IST: Huge upset at Centre Court

24-year-old Polish tennis player Hubert Hurkacz produced a sensational result at Centre Court on Wednesday as he knocked out 8-time Wimbledon Champion Roger Federer in straight sets. The 14th seeded player defeated Federer 6-3, 7-6 (4), 6-0 to go through his first-ever Grand Slam semis.

12:45 AM IST: Roger Federer cruises to quarters

At the age of 39 years and 337 days, Roger Federer has now become the oldest player ever to reach the quarter finals of Wimbledon Championships in the open era. The World No. 8 won the match 7-5, 6-4, 6-2. In the quarters, Federer will now face the winners of match between Medvedev and Hurkacz.

BREAKING NEWS: Wimbledon 2021 to have full-capacity crowd

Things are indeed coming back to normal as Wimbledon confirmed that the Centre Court will have 100% capacity crowd for the quarter-finals, semi-finals and final of the Grand Slam. In addition, the Court No. 1 will also have full-capacity crowd for the quarter-finals. With this announcement, it will become the first sporting event in the UK to have a packed crowd in an outdoor stadium.

9:25 PM IST: Nick Kyrgios withdraws from Wimbledon 2021

The Aussie tennis star has pulled out of the Grand Slam after suffering an abdominal injury in the Round 3 clash against Felix Auger Aliassime. After winning the first set, Kyrgios found it difficult to play with the injury in second set and decided to pull out with the score being 2-6, 6-1. 

"I did my abdomen at the end of the first set. I haven't played at this level of tennis for a while and my main weapon. I need that to be firing on all cylinders," said Kyrgios.

2:30 PM IST: Djokovic eyeing to create history

After winning Australian Open and French Open this year, Serbia's Novak Djokovic has become the only man to have won the first two grand slam tournaments of a calendar year over the last 25 years, doing it in 2016 and 2021. He can create history by completing the hattrick at Wimbledon 2021. Notably, the last man to win the first three grand slams of a calendar year was Rod Laver during his Grand Slam in 1969. Additionally, he can also become only the first men's player to win Roland Garros and Wimbledon in the same year since Rafael Nadal achieved the feat in 2010.

2:25 PM IST: Konta forced to pull out of the tournament

Women's tennis player Johanna Konta (World No. 31) has been forced to withdraw her name from Wimbledon 2021 after coming in close contact with a coronavirus positive case ahead of the tournament. As per riles, Konta will have to undergo a 10-day self isolation and hence she has been replaced by China's Wang Yafan (World No. 123). Yafan will face Czech tennis player Katerina Siniakova (World No. 64).
